Quality of life of the elderly

 

The quality of life, in the field of health, is a concept generated from the knowledge of the link between the increase in chronic diseases and the development of research on the quality of life, also, health quality is qualityof life focused from the angle of medicine. As far as today, it refers as “the patient’s perception of the effects of a certain disease or the application of a certain treatment, especially the consequences on their physical, emotional and social well -being” (Robles et al., 2016, p.33). Then, it can be broken down that the quality of health is, in essence, the objective measurement of the subjective evaluation that a person performs regarding their state of health within the social and cultural margin of which it participates. Therefore, we can consider that health takes different reins depending generally on a relevant population variable such as age or in this case age intervals.

Elderly

According to the World Health Organization (WHO, 2015), it is considered as older adults over 60 years old. Knowing this, we can say that in Peru a population phenomenon of aging has been developed, due to the considerable reduction of mortality in the early stages of life, and mortality from infectious diseases, so, the National Institute of Statisticsand computer science (INEI, 2015) assured that the population over 60 represented 9.7%, of which, those over 80 were the group with the highest population growth rate, also, population estimates indicate that by 2025 older adults will constitute between 12 and 13% of the Peruvian population. Peculiarly, this growth marks an epidemiological transition stage characterized by the predominant increase of chronic diseases of the noncommissible type, which in turn is the main cause of death in old age (Varela, 2016). However, the INEI, in the second quarter of 2015, said that 80.5% of older adults in rural areas are affiliated with some kind of health insurance;while in the city and metropolitan Lima the percentage reached 76.3% and 76.4%, respectively. Also, the INEI (2014) stressed that 72.8% of older adults with diabetes have treatment for this. However, the amount of older adults with deficit in some sense of the word is overwhelming, since, according to Endes (2014), 18% of older adults were diagnosed with cataracts forecasting a regressive health and 39% of adultsgreater suffer from hypertension.
